Understanding the Components: What Are PG and VG?

To understand what 70/30 vape juice is, you must first understand the two substances that make up the vast majority of any e-liquid bottle. While flavorings and nicotine are the "active" ingredients, PG and VG provide the volume and the medium for vaporization.

Vegetable Glycerin (VG)

Vegetable Glycerin is a thick, viscous liquid typically derived from plant oils. It is clear and odorless but carries a slightly sweet natural taste. In a 70/30 blend, the "70" represents the percentage of VG.

Because VG is thicker than water, it requires more heat to vaporize efficiently. However, once it reaches the proper temperature, it produces thick, dense clouds of vapor. VG is also known for being very smooth on the throat. Vapers who prefer a "silky" feel and large vapor production generally gravitate toward higher VG concentrations.

Propylene Glycol (PG)

Propylene Glycol is a much thinner, odorless liquid. In the 70/30 ratio, the "30" represents the percentage of PG. While PG does not produce much visible vapor, it is an excellent carrier for flavor. It is more efficient at holding the aromatic compounds found in e-liquid flavorings.

Furthermore, PG provides what is known as a "throat hit." This is the slight tingling sensation in the back of the throat that many adult vapers find satisfying. Because PG is thin, it is also absorbed by the cotton wicks in your atomizer much faster than VG.

Why 70/30 is the "Golden Ratio"

For many years, the vaping industry experimented with various ratios, including 50/50 and even 100% VG. However, 70/30 has emerged as the most popular choice for the modern enthusiast. It is often called the "golden ratio" because it offers a versatile balance that suits a wide range of hardware and preferences.

The Balance of Flavor and Vapor

If an e-liquid has too much VG, the flavor can become muted because VG does not carry flavor molecules as effectively as PG. Conversely, if an e-liquid has too much PG, the vapor can feel "thin" or overly harsh on the throat. The 70/30 split provides enough VG to create impressive, satisfying clouds while retaining enough PG to ensure the flavor profile remains sharp and recognizable.

Wicking and Viscosity

The thickness of your juice, or its viscosity, determines how well it flows into your coil. Most modern sub-ohm tanks feature large "wicking ports"—the holes in the metal coil housing where the cotton is visible. These ports are designed specifically to handle the thickness of 70/30 juice. It flows slowly enough to prevent leaking but quickly enough to keep the cotton saturated during repeated use.

Hardware Compatibility for 70/30 E-Liquid

Not every device is designed to handle 70/30 vape juice. Using the wrong ratio for your specific hardware can lead to two common problems: "dry hits" or leaking.

Sub-Ohm Tanks

Sub-ohm tanks are the primary home for 70/30 e-liquid. These tanks use coils with a resistance of less than 1.0 ohm. They are designed for higher wattage levels, which generate the heat necessary to vaporize the thick VG content. Because these coils have large wicking holes and high-airflow designs, they can easily process 70/30 juice without the cotton drying out.

Rebuildable Atomizers (RDA and RTA)

If you enjoy building your own coils on an RDA (Rebuildable Dripping Atomizer) or RTA (Rebuildable Tank Atomizer), 70/30 is likely your most-used ratio. These devices offer the highest level of customization. The 70/30 ratio works exceptionally well here because the density of the vapor allows the complex notes of premium e-liquids to shine through when paired with high-quality cotton and specialized wire builds.

Pod Systems and MTL Devices

Many smaller pod starter kits and "Mouth-to-Lung" (MTL) devices are designed for thinner liquids, such as 50/50 ratios or nicotine salts. Because these devices use smaller coils with tiny wicking ports, 70/30 juice may be too thick to enter the coil quickly enough. This can result in the cotton burning because it cannot "keep up" with the rate of vaporization. However, some modern high-performance pods are now being built with sub-ohm capabilities that can handle 70/30 blends. Always check your coil's recommended wattage and resistance before choosing your juice.

Battery Safety in High-Powered Devices

When using 70/30 e-liquids in sub-ohm tanks or box mods, you are often vaping at higher wattages. This places a greater demand on your batteries. It is vital to practice proper battery safety:

  • Inspect Wraps: Never use a battery with a torn or damaged plastic wrap.
  • Use Proper Chargers: Use a dedicated external charger rather than relying solely on the device's USB port.
  • Match Your Batteries: If your mod uses two or more batteries, keep them "married"—meaning you use and charge them together as a pair to ensure even wear.
  • Storage: Never carry loose batteries in your pocket or bag; always use a plastic protective case.

The Role of Nicotine in 70/30 Blends

70/30 vape juice is almost exclusively paired with "freebase" nicotine. This is the traditional form of nicotine used in the industry since its inception.

Common Nicotine Strengths

Because 70/30 juice is typically vaped at higher wattages (which results in more vapor per puff), the nicotine concentrations are generally lower than what you would find in small pod systems. Common strengths include:

  • 0mg (Nicotine-Free): For those who enjoy the flavor and ritual without nicotine.
  • 3mg: The most popular strength for sub-ohm vapers, providing a balance of satisfaction and smoothness.
  • 6mg: For those who prefer a more pronounced throat hit and higher nicotine delivery.
  • 12mg: Less common in 70/30 blends, as it can become quite harsh at high wattages.

Freebase vs. Nicotine Salts

It is important to distinguish 70/30 freebase juice from nicotine salts. Nicotine salts usually come in a 50/50 ratio and much higher nicotine strengths (25mg to 50mg). You should generally avoid using high-strength nicotine salts in a high-powered sub-ohm setup with a 70/30-optimized coil, as the volume of vapor produced would deliver an uncomfortably high amount of nicotine.

Fruit and Menthol

Fruit flavors benefit from the 70/30 ratio because the VG adds a natural sweetness that complements notes like strawberry, mango, or pineapple. When menthol is added, the 30% PG ensures that the "cooling" sensation is sharp and refreshing rather than muted.

Dessert and Cream

Dessert flavors—such as custards, cakes, and cookies—actually thrive on a 70/30 or even an 80/20 ratio. The thickness of the VG adds a "mouthfeel" that mimics the richness of real cream or baked goods. The density of the vapor makes the dessert experience feel more substantial.

Tobacco and Cereal

For those who prefer savory or breakfast-inspired flavors, the 70/30 ratio provides a smooth canvas. Tobacco flavors in this ratio tend to be smoother and less "ashy" than those in high-PG blends, making them a popular choice for adult vapers who enjoy a more refined taste.

Practical Tips for Using 70/30 E-Liquid

To get the most out of your 70/30 vape juice, there are several practical steps you should take to ensure your hardware and liquid are working in harmony.

Priming Your Coils

Because 70/30 juice is thick, it takes longer to saturate a fresh coil. When you install a new atomizer head, you must "prime" it. Apply several drops of e-liquid directly onto the exposed cotton inside the coil and through the wicking ports on the side. Once the tank is filled, let it sit for at least 5 to 10 minutes before firing the device. This prevents "dry hits," which occur when the heating element burns dry cotton.

Temperature and Viscosity

The environment can change how your 70/30 juice behaves. In cold weather, VG becomes significantly thicker—almost like honey. If you are vaping outdoors in the winter, you may need to give your device more time between puffs to allow the thickened juice to flow. Conversely, in very hot environments, the juice will become thinner, which may occasionally lead to minor leaking in some older tank designs.

Storage and Longevity

To maintain the quality of your e-liquid, store your bottles in a cool, dark place. Exposure to direct sunlight and heat can cause the nicotine to oxidize and the flavorings to degrade. Always ensure that the caps are tightened securely and keep all e-liquids out of the reach of children and pets. Properly stored e-liquid can typically remain fresh for up to one to two years from the date of manufacture.

FAQ

Can I use 70/30 vape juice in a small pod system?

It depends on the specific pod and coil. While many traditional pods are designed for thinner 50/50 liquids, modern "pro" or sub-ohm pods can handle 70/30 juice. If your pod uses a coil with a resistance below 0.8 ohms and has large wicking ports, it will likely work, but always check the manufacturer’s recommendations to avoid burnt coils.

Is 70/30 e-liquid better for flavor or for clouds?

The 70/30 ratio is designed to offer a middle ground, though it leans slightly toward cloud production due to the high VG content. While a 50/50 juice might provide a sharper flavor hit, 70/30 provides a denser, smoother vapor that many find enhances the overall "mouthfeel" of complex dessert and fruit flavors.

Why does my 70/30 juice taste burnt?

A burnt taste usually occurs because the thick 70/30 liquid isn't reaching the cotton inside the coil fast enough. This can happen if you are vaping at a wattage that is too high, if you haven't properly primed a new coil, or if you are taking "chain hits" without giving the wick time to re-saturate.

Does 70/30 vape juice contain more nicotine?

No, the ratio of VG to PG is independent of the nicotine strength. However, because 70/30 juice is intended for high-powered devices that produce more vapor, it is most commonly sold in lower nicotine strengths like 3mg or 6mg to ensure a smooth and enjoyable experience.
